FPGA开发板控制电光调制器设计
时间: 2024-07-03 16:00:42 浏览: 75
基于FPGA的直流无刷电机控制器的设计与实现.pdf
FPGA(Field-Programmable Gate Array)开发板在电光调制器设计中的应用主要涉及到数字信号处理和硬件接口的集成。电光调制器是一种将电信号转换为光信号或反之的元件,常用于光纤通信系统中。
以下是一些关键步骤和设计考虑:
1. **需求分析**:明确项目目标,如调制频率、带宽需求、以及与调制器的接口标准(例如,GPIO、LVDS等)。
2. **软件编程**:使用FPGA的高级语言如VHDL或Verilog编写控制逻辑,这将实现对电光调制器的精确控制,如PWM(脉冲宽度调制)信号的生成。
3. **接口设计**:设计FPGA与电光调制器之间的接口,确保数据传输的同步性和稳定性。可能需要考虑时钟同步、数据打包/解包等。
4. **硬件资源优化**:FPGA内部有限的资源需要合理分配,包括逻辑资源、内存和I/O引脚,以满足高性能和低功耗的要求。
5. **测试与验证**:在硬件上进行测试,包括功能测试和性能验证,确保电光调制器按照预期工作。
阅读全文